Following a meeting today with the GlenEagle Hotels covid officer, I am glad to inform you all that its all systems go for the All-Ireland Snooker Club C/ships in January.
Obviously there are guidelines for us to follow, and I’m going to detail them here as much as possible for your information. If there’s something I’ve overlooked, feel free to ask and I’ll get the answer for you.

All venues and bars HAVE to be vacated by 12 midnight. Last orders in the bars will be strictly 11.30pm for residents only.

When players/supporters arrive at the Glen Eagle reception to check-in, part of the checking in process is the covid compliance desk where you will be asked for your vaccination passport and an up-to-date valid ID OR a HSE letter of proof of recovery from covid dated within the prior 6 month period.
There are NO exceptions to this. You can only be issued with the appropriate wristband if you are staying in the Glen Eagle Hotel complex and meet the above criteria.

All residents meeting this criteria will be issued with a specific wristband that will be worn permanently during your stay at the hotel during the championships.

Entry to the snooker venues will be manned by covid compliance officers and will be strictly enforced, in that anybody not displaying the dedicated wristband will be refused entry. The snooker venues will only be accessible to residents of the Glen Eagle complex displaying the appropriate wristband, be they players or supporters.
